Apple and Amazon both released their second quarter earnings on Thursday, a test of investor confidence in major tech companies amid growing concerns over exorbitant AI spending.
It also reported $2.02 earnings per share, driven by sales of its marquee products such as iPhones and laptops.
Apple, meanwhile, has benefitted from the chip stock selloff as investors viewed the company as a safe haven amid the broaderAI-driven volatility.
The company’s stock is up around 23% this year, leading the so-called Magnificent Seven tech stocks, which include Meta, Microsoft, Alphabet, Amazon, Tesla and Nvidia.
Apple’s stock price dropped slightly on Thursday following earnings after it reported its revenue from its services division was below market expectations.
